| """Create / interact with a batch of updates / deletes.""" | ||
| from gcloud.datastore import _implicit_environ | ||
| from gcloud.datastore import datastore_v1_pb2 as datastore_pb | ||
| class Batch(object): | ||
| """An abstraction representing a collected group of updates / deletes. | ||
| Used to build up a bulk mutuation. | ||
| For example, the following snippet of code will put the two ``save`` | ||
| operations and the delete operatiuon into the same mutation, and send | ||
| them to the server in a single API request:: | ||
| >>> from gcloud import datastore | ||
| >>> batch = Batch() | ||
| >>> batch.put(entity1) | ||
| >>> batch.put(entity2) | ||
| >>> batch.delete(key3) | ||
| >>> batch.commit() | ||
| You can also use a batch as a context manager, in which case the | ||
| ``commit`` will be called automatically if its block exits without | ||
| raising an exception:: | ||
| >>> with Batch() as batch: | ||
| ... batch.put(entity1) | ||
| ... batch.put(entity2) | ||
| ... batch.delete(key3) | ||
| By default, no updates will be sent if the block exits with an error:: | ||
| >>> from gcloud import datastore | ||
| >>> dataset = datastore.get_dataset('dataset-id') | ||
| >>> with Batch as batch: | ||
| ... do_some_work(batch) | ||
| ... raise Exception() # rolls back | ||
| """ | ||
| def __init__(self, dataset_id=None, connection=None): | ||
| """ Construct a batch. | ||
| :type dataset_id: :class:`str`. | ||
| :param dataset_id: The ID of the dataset. | ||
| :type connection: :class:`gcloud.datastore.connection.Connection` | ||
| :param connection: The connection used to connect to datastore. | ||
| :raises: :class:`ValueError` if either a connection or dataset ID | ||
| are not set. | ||
| """ | ||
| self._connection = connection or _implicit_environ.CONNECTION | ||
| self._dataset_id = dataset_id or _implicit_environ.DATASET_ID | ||
| if self._connection is None or self._dataset_id is None: | ||
| raise ValueError('A batch must have a connection and ' | ||
| 'a dataset ID set.') | ||
| self._mutation = datastore_pb.Mutation() | ||
| @property | ||
| def dataset_id(self): | ||
| """Getter for dataset ID in which the batch will run. | ||
| :rtype: :class:`str` | ||
| :returns: The dataset ID in which the batch will run. | ||
| """ | ||
| return self._dataset_id | ||
| @property | ||
| def connection(self): | ||
| """Getter for connection over which the batch will run. | ||
| :rtype: :class:`gcloud.datastore.connection.Connection` | ||
| :returns: The connection over which the batch will run. | ||
| """ | ||
| return self._connection | ||
| @property | ||
| def mutation(self): | ||
| """Getter for the current mutation. | ||
| Every batch is committed with a single Mutation | ||
| representing the 'work' to be done as part of the batch. | ||
| Inside a batch, calling ``batch.put()`` with an entity, or | ||
| ``batch.delete`` with a key, builds up the mutation. | ||
| This getter returns the Mutation protobuf that | ||
| has been built-up so far. | ||
| :rtype: :class:`gcloud.datastore.datastore_v1_pb2.Mutation` | ||
| :returns: The Mutation protobuf to be sent in the commit request. | ||
| """ | ||
| return self._mutation | ||
| def put(self, entity): | ||
| """Remember an entity's state to be saved during ``commit``. | ||
| .. note:: | ||
| Any existing properties for the entity will be replaced by those | ||
| currently set on this instance. Already-stored properties which do | ||
| not correspond to keys set on this instance will be removed from | ||
| the datastore. | ||
| .. note:: | ||
| Property values which are "text" ('unicode' in Python2, 'str' in | ||
| Python3) map to 'string_value' in the datastore; values which are | ||
| "bytes" ('str' in Python2, 'bytes' in Python3) map to 'blob_value'. | ||
| :type entity: :class:`gcloud.datastore.entity.Entity` | ||
| :param entity: the entity to be saved. | ||
| :raises: ValueError if entity has no key assigned. | ||
| """ | ||
| if entity.key is None: | ||
| raise ValueError("Entity must have a key") | ||
| key_pb = entity.key.to_protobuf() | ||
| properties = dict(entity) | ||
| exclude = tuple(entity.exclude_from_indexes) | ||
| self.connection.save_entity( | ||
| self.dataset_id, key_pb, properties, | ||
| exclude_from_indexes=exclude, mutation=self.mutation) | ||
| def delete(self, key): | ||
| """Remember a key to be deleted durring ``commit``. | ||
| :type key: :class:`gcloud.datastore.key.Key` | ||
| :param key: the key to be deleted. | ||
| :raises: ValueError if key is not complete. | ||
| """ | ||
| if key.is_partial: | ||
| raise ValueError("Key must be complete") | ||
| key_pb = key.to_protobuf() | ||
| self.connection.delete_entities( | ||
| self.dataset_id, [key_pb], mutation=self.mutation) | ||
| def commit(self): | ||
| """Commits the batch. | ||
| This is called automatically upon exiting a with statement, | ||
| however it can be called explicitly if you don't want to use a | ||
| context manager. | ||
| """ | ||
| self.connection.commit(self._dataset_id, self.mutation) | ||
| def __enter__(self): | ||
| return self | ||
| def __exit__(self, exc_type, exc_val, exc_tb): | ||
| if exc_type is None: | ||
| self.commit() | ||
